文件名称:leetcode2-LeetCode-Solutions:(每日更新)LeetCode问题的Java/Python解决方案
文件大小:30KB
文件格式:ZIP
更新时间:2024-07-19 15:15:37
系统开源
leetcode 2 力扣解决方案 在我的找到视频链接或者从这个表 1 # 标题 解决方案 代码 时间 空间 困难 标签 视频 0001 通过循环 Map 检查所有组合,如果它是补码(目标 - 元素)并且存在,则返回当前元素和补码的索引。 上) O(1) 简单的 哈希表堆 0011 两个指针从左侧和右侧接近。 如果高度小于右指针,则递增左指针,否则递减右指针。 如果当前持有容量大于之前的更新。 上) O(1) 中等的 数组二指针 0021 Algo 这里的策略使用一个临时的虚拟节点作为结果列表的开始。 指针 Tail 始终指向结果列表中的最后一个节点,因此添加新节点很容易。 当结果列表为空时,虚拟节点为尾部提供初始指向的对象。 O(m+n) O(1) 简单的 链表 0021 这里的策略使用一个临时的虚拟节点作为结果列表的开始。 指针 Tail 始终指向结果列表中的最后一个节点,因此添加新节点很容易。当结果列表为空时,虚拟节点为尾部提供初始指向的对象。这个虚拟节点是有效的,因为它只是临时的, 它被分配到堆栈中。循环继续,从 'a' 或 'b' 中删除一个节点,并将其添加到尾部 上) O(
【文件预览】:
LeetCode-Solutions-master
----Java()
--------0876.java(582B)
--------0001.java(460B)
--------0200.java(838B)
--------0983.java(723B)
--------1347.java(419B)
--------0287.java(449B)
--------0062.java(286B)
--------0300.java(542B)
--------0121.java(876B)
--------0021.java(709B)
--------0027.java(707B)
--------0070.java(1KB)
--------0053.java(655B)
--------0101.java(631B)
--------0647.java(669B)
--------0283.java(567B)
--------0509.java(340B)
--------0198.java(1KB)
--------0268.java(368B)
--------0104.java(376B)
--------0142.java(682B)
--------0075.java(683B)
--------0073.java(1KB)
--------0100.java(481B)
--------0072.java(701B)
----Python()
--------0075.py(778B)
--------0100.py(522B)
--------1347.py(626B)
--------0044.py(888B)
--------0073.py(471B)
--------0101.py(619B)
--------1352.py(427B)
--------0070.py(155B)
--------0121.py(376B)
--------0198.py(318B)
--------0055.py(288B)
--------0011.py(535B)
--------0001.py(294B)
--------1392.py(239B)
--------1389.py(482B)
--------0027.py(410B)
--------0647.py(295B)
--------0062.py(454B)
--------0053.py(288B)
--------0287.py(766B)
--------1390.py(667B)
----LICENSE(11KB)
----C++()
--------0073.cpp(846B)
--------0268.cpp(274B)
--------0070.cpp(297B)
--------0695.cpp(608B)
--------0045.cpp(537B)
--------0001.cpp(422B)
--------0021.cpp(500B)
----README.md(16KB)